Ash short bow

39inch ash bow 20ibs at 17inch drew. The bow is full of character have 6cm big knots on right side 1/4 sesttion and other knot in handle. For this bow I messed up the handle very bad but at least not break yet. Don’t really think I do the job but at least there is experience. I still don’t think the tiller is good enough so I want you guys to check for me and the recurve on the left lip is natural. Also the belly use flat D. Backing use hemp fiber believe or not. The sting follow is very bed because I didn’t heat treated, but is a season stave.

I have other stave that is ash at 39inch want to know what you guys think and suggestion so I can do better at next one!!!

Bradford pear short bow

38 inch 41 pounds at drew of 13. Is my 6th bow and second short bow. There is total of 14 knots at the back and belly. So is the reason I don’t want drew to far. I use hemp rope to backing and wrapped the knots for protection. Is turn out very fine didn’t shot that slow is okay.i hope you guys can try use hemp rope backing too!!! Is cheep you can buy in Walmart but just take long time to put at line one on one. Hope you guys like it!!
